Quality organizations are facing increasing demands, and many are turning to QA automation manufacturing strategies to keep pace. Manufacturers are managing more complex supply chains, larger volumes of operational data, evolving customer expectations, and heightened pressure to maintain performance while controlling costs.

At the same time, quality teams are expected to identify risks earlier, respond faster, and provide greater visibility across the organization. These challenges are driving a growing interest in 品質自動化. But the conversation should not focus solely on automation.

It should focus on enabling quality teams to work smarter.

QA Automation Manufacturing Is About Efficiency, Not Replacement

One of the most common misconceptions about automation is that it replaces people.

In reality, successful quality organizations use automation to support people.

Automation can help reduce time spent on repetitive administrative activities while improving visibility and consistency.

例としては以下の通りです:

  • 自動データ収集: Reducing manual data entry helps improve accuracy and provides faster access to quality information.
  • 標準化されたレポート: Automation can simplify reporting processes while improving consistency across teams and locations.
  • 傾向監視: Digital tools can help identify patterns and potential quality concerns earlier than traditional manual reviews.
  • ワークフロー管理: Automated workflows help ensure quality issues are documented, tracked, and addressed efficiently.

These capabilities allow quality professionals to focus more time on analysis, problem-solving, and strategic decision-making.

Putting It Into Practice: SOLAR

These principles are more than theory at Stratosphere Quality; they’re built directly into how we operate.

Our proprietary data system, 太陽 (Stratosphere Online and Reporting), gives clients a single, easy-to-navigate platform for project data, work instructions, invoicing, and reporting. Instead of piecing together updates after a shift or a shipment has already moved on, teams can log into this customer web portal and see what’s happening in real time. 

That real-time visibility is the difference between traditional QA reporting and a genuinely smarter approach. Traditional reporting tells you what happened after the fact — useful for a record, but too late to change an outcome. SOLAR is built around the opposite idea: surfacing quality performance while work is still underway, so decisions can be made when they still matter.

A few of the reporting tools available through SOLAR Engage illustrate this in practice:

  • Activity Summary Reports roll up defect statistics and fallout PPM into a clear, high-level view ideal for launch readiness updates or executive reporting.
  • Defect History & Trend Reports help teams spot recurring issues and emerging risks before they become larger problems.
  • Pareto Reports quickly isolate the handful of defects driving the majority of fallout or rework, so teams know exactly where to focus first.

Reports can also be filtered and customized across projects, locations, shifts, and suppliers, giving quality teams the flexibility to zoom into a single line or step back and view performance across an entire program.

This is automation doing its proper job: not replacing the judgment of experienced quality professionals, but putting the right information in front of them faster, so they can act on it.

What Technology Cannot Replace

While automation offers significant benefits, technology alone cannot solve quality challenges. Experienced quality professionals remain essential for:

  • リスクアセスメント
  • 根本原因分析
  • サプライヤー関係管理
  • プロセス改善
  • 意思決定
  • 組織のリーダーシップ

The most effective quality strategies combine technology with expertise.
